According to the recent transactions in May, the sales of new private homes has reached a 10-month high. 1058 new homes were sold in May compared to 748 in April. The last highest transaction was in July last year– 1655 units.
This trend is partly attributed by 2 new launches –Gem Residences in Toa Payoh and Stars of Koran in Upper Serangoon Road. The projects sold 312 ($1431psf median) and 76 ($1414 psf median) respectively. Other projects that received brisk sales include Poiz Residences (47 units), Sturdee Residences (36 units) and Botanique at Bartley (36 units).
Of the transactions made last month more than 50% is on the city fringe at 582 units. About 414 units in the suburbs and 60 in core central region were sold as well.
